Distillery District

Distillery District

55 Mill Street, Toronto, ON M5A 3C4, Canada

The Distillery District is a cool historic spot just east of downtown, with cute shops, local art, and great places to eat. It’s a fun place to walk around, grab a bite, and maybe catch a summer event or festival while you’re at it.

Toronto Islands

Toronto Islands

Toronto, ON, Canada

The Toronto Islands are just a quick 15-minute ferry ride from the city and the perfect spot to escape the downtown buzz. You’ll find beaches, bike paths, picnic spots, and even a small amusement park and petting zoo. Super chill and worth the trip!

Casa Loma

Casa Loma

1 Austin Terrace, Toronto, ON M5R 1X8, Canada

Casa Loma is like a real-life castle in Toronto with cool gardens, secret tunnels, and amazing views. And if you’re around at night, check out BlueBlood Steakhouse — a fancy spot inside the castle for some seriously good steak.

Niagara Falls

Niagara Falls

Niagara Falls, ON, Canada

Niagara Falls offers breathtaking sights and exciting activities for all ages. Take a boat cruise to the base of the falls, explore the tunnels at Journey Behind the Falls, or enjoy panoramic views from the Skylon Tower. Stroll through the scenic Niagara Parkway, visit charming Niagara-on-the-Lake for wineries and ice wine, and wander Clifton Hill for fun attractions. Whether it’s nature, food, or entertainment, Niagara Falls has something unforgettable for everyone.
